In his chilling classic novel 'Uncle Silas', Joseph Sheridan Le Fanu takes the reader on a journey through the dark and mysterious world of Gothic horror. Set in 19th century England, the novel follows the young and innocent Maud Ruthyn as she is sent to live with her enigmatic and malevolent Uncle Silas. As she delves deeper into her family's secrets, Maud becomes entangled in a web of deceit, danger, and supernatural elements. Le Fanu's intricate prose and atmospheric descriptions create a sense of unease and suspense that will keep readers on the edge of their seats. Joseph Sheridan Le Fanu, a pioneer of the Victorian ghost story, drew inspiration from his own experiences and the Gothic literary tradition to craft 'Uncle Silas'. His keen understanding of human psychology and his masterful storytelling make this novel a haunting and unforgettable read. Le Fanu's exploration of family secrets, betrayal, and the supernatural adds layers of complexity to the narrative, making 'Uncle Silas' a timeless piece of Gothic literature.
